Why a web app alone caps your growth
A web app lives in the browser. That means no home-screen icon, weak push notifications (especially on iOS), no app-store discovery, and a constant battle to get users to come back. Every visit depends on someone remembering your URL. You're leaving two enormous growth channels completely untouched: app-store search and push-driven retention.

Measure what actually matters
10x growth is the result of tracking and improving the right numbers, not vanity metrics. Watch installs (is your listing converting?), activation (do new users reach their first win?), retention (do they come back on day 7 and day 30?), and active users (DAU/MAU). Each one points to a fix: weak installs mean ASO work; weak activation means onboarding; weak retention means push and re-engagement. Improve them in order and growth compounds.
